I was feeling insecure.

Starting from December and up to a few days ago, my year wasn’t starting well. Three projects that I’d been wanting to do all got the boot for various reasons. The first one, an 8-month consultancy, I declined because the budget was way too low for the type of job and for the expected output. I let that go because I (smugly) reasoned that I wasn’t desparate. Had they asked me now, I wonder how different my answer would be. The second project wasn’t as long as the first, but it was big in scope. A bit high profile because it involved the government. The proposal I submitted was already approved in principle. However, too much time spent on procrastination and waiting for something to happen led to its ultimate demise. The bilateral agency funding this project was closing shop here in Cambodia this month so there was no more time to carry out the project. Ergo, cancellation.

The third (and my last hope) was even smaller than the two projects I have mentioned but it is something I enjoy doing: facilitating a strategic planning workshop of a community-based organization. I was recommended by a friend to this new client and they asked me to come for an interview. I did and I think the interview went very well. There was rapport between us. They liked my training proposal and told me they’d confirm in a week. When the time came they told me that the planned strategic planning workshop had been postponed indefinitely. This happened on the first week of January. I was deeply disappointed.

For the good part of 2007’s last quarter I’d only been accepting teeny-tiny projects. I imagined myself on a break from work. But the truth was I never did well on vacation. Boredom quickly sets in and after a while I would feel the urge to do something or else, I’d go mad!

As the year drew to a close I got distracted by the holiday celebrations with my Filipino friends in this christmas-less country. I was looking forward to working again, counting on the two (at that time) possibilities that kept my options wide open. As the new year began and the projects started falling through my fingers like water, I began to get worried. I had bills to pay, after all: rent & utilities, my housekeeper, small loans, my credit card & life insurance (in Manila), etc. I felt I was slowly and uncontrollably descending deeper into penury.
